Output 2ffad7da76bc83df12ac309f7e7a4adbacb6b7e09822c1fd9f0f1393ded656ca:0

value
607867
script pubkey
OP_0 OP_PUSHBYTES_20 68f015b82eef45d2b43b83b393380e286ed26182
address
tb1qdrcptwpwaaza9dpmsweexwqw9phdycvzvf6guk
transaction
2ffad7da76bc83df12ac309f7e7a4adbacb6b7e09822c1fd9f0f1393ded656ca
confirmations
86070
spent
true